A Magento 3PL (third-party logistics provider) is a company that stores your inventory, picks and packs your customer orders, and ships them β fully integrated with your Magento or Adobe Commerce store via custom API integration. When a customer pays on your Magento store, your 3PL receives the order automatically through real-time API sync, picks the items using scan-verified workflows, packs them to your branded specification, generates the shipping label through multi-carrier rate shopping, and dispatches the package same-day. Shipment data pushes back to Magento and your ERP within minutes. The customer receives a branded shipment within 1-2 days for West Coast addresses and 2-3 days for nationwide ground delivery.
